Russia evacuates 180,000; Ukrainian forces invade border, seize 28 villages

Ukrainian soldiers have captured 28 Russian villages after a week of cross-border attacks, while Russia has forced the evacuation of more than 180,000 people along the border.

Foreign news agencies reported that Vladimir Putin, President of Russia, announced on Monday, August 12, 2024, that they would expel the enemy from Russian territory. After Ukrainian soldiers attacked across the border into Russian territory. And took control of dozens of villages.

The scale of the Ukrainian offensive became clearer on Monday. It was the seventh day of the offensive, and Putin held a meeting with regional officials on the border. This included senior officials from the security services, government and law enforcement agencies.

Mr. Alexei Smirnov, the acting governor of Russia's far western Kursk region, which is under heavy attack by Ukrainian soldiers, told Putin that 28 villages in his region were now under Ukrainian control, adding that Ukrainian soldiers had advanced 12 kilometers into the region along a 40-kilometer stretch of the border.

Smirnov said more than 180,000 people have received evacuation notices, and 121,000 have already been evacuated.

Mr. Vyacheslav Gladkov, the governor of the Belgorod region, which is next to each other, revealed in a statement published on Telegram that people living in the Krasnoyarsky district are being transferred to a safer place. After the enemy moved on the border

Mr. Andrey Miskov, head of the Krasnoyarsky District Administration, later came out to confirm that 11,000 people had already been evacuated.

The offensive on the Ukrainian border is seen as a potential game-changer in the war with Russia. It has been going on for more than two and a half years, with the Ukrainian military already occasionally firing rockets and shells into the Belgorod region. But they have never sent troops across the border to attack. As of August 6

But we had to wait until Saturday, August 10, when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elensky came out to admit it. Ukraine was in fact attacking inside Russian territory. This was said to be done in order to push the war into the territory of the invading state. “Ukraine is proving it. They have managed to restore justice and exert the necessary pressure on the aggressors.”

In the past few days, a video has been posted on the Internet. It shows Ukrainian soldiers seizing the administrative building of the villages of Sverdlykovo (Sverdlykovo) and Buroz (Buroz), while the Ukrainian army claims to have captured several villages in the Kursk region. Including the Russian village of Givo, which is just 3 kilometers from the Ukrainian border, they posted a photo of them taking down the Russian flag from one of the administrative buildings.

While the Russian Defense Ministry issued a statement last Saturday that their forces were clashing with Ukrainian soldiers near the villages of Tolbino and Opshi Kolodz, 25 kilometers and 30 kilometers from the Ukrainian-Russian border respectively.

Incidentally, the Kursk region offensive comes just weeks after Russia made progress in attacking eastern Ukraine. By seizing several villages in a row, some analysts believe the Kursk region offensive may have been part of an attempt to force Russia to move its military forces from the east. And relieve pressure on the Ukrainian army.
